Understanding Bad Credit Loans
Bad credit loans are specifically designed for individuals with poor credit scores or a limited credit history. Traditional lenders often consider low credit scores as a high-risk factor and may reject loan applications. However, bad credit loan providers focus on other factors, such as income and employment stability, to assess the borrower’s repayment capacity.

1.3 How Bad Credit Loans Work
Bad credit loans operate similarly to traditional loans, with a few key differences:
- The interest rates may be higher due to the increased risk for the lender.
- Loan amounts may be smaller compared to traditional loans.
- Repayment terms are often shorter.
- Monthly payments are structured to accommodate the borrower’s financial situation.

5.4 Arethere any risks associated with bad credit loans?
Yes, there are some risks associated with bad credit loans:
- Higher Interest Rates: Bad credit loans often come with higher interest rates compared to traditional loans. This is because lenders consider borrowers with poor credit as higher risk.
- Scams and Predatory Lenders: It’s important to be cautious and research lenders thoroughly to avoid scams or predatory lending practices. Always choose reputable lenders and beware of upfront fees or requests for sensitive personal information.
- Debt Trap: If borrowers fail to make timely repayments, they may fall into a debt trap, accumulating additional fees and penalties, which can worsen their financial situation.
- Impact on Credit Scores: While bad credit loans can help rebuild credit when repaid responsibly, failure to make payments can further damage credit scores.
